STATS Partners With Royal Spanish Football Federation To Track Data For National Team

STATS has partnered with the Royal Spanish Football Federation to provide fitness, tactical and technical data for Spain’s remaining pre-World Cup matches via STATS’ SportVU Pro.

The RFEF serves at the governing body of football in Spain, including the Spanish men’s, women’s and youth national teams, as well as Spain’s national futsal team. In addition, RFEF administers the competition committee of the Campeonato Nacional de Liga: the Primera División and the Segunda División.

STATS SportVU Pro, which was recently validated through a STATS-commissioned independent study by the Technical University of Munich, delivers tracking through an independent camera installation that extracts and processes coordinates of players and the ball. Backed by STATS’ award-winning data science team and engineers, the Spanish national team will have advanced analytics to measure and analyze player performance and fitness, and team formations and strategy.

“As Spain prepares for a tough grouping in the upcoming World Cup, it is important they have the resources and analytics in place to measure team and player performance,” says Richard Henderson, chief revenue officer at STATS. “STATS SportVU Pro has revolutionized the way teams and players prepare and analyze their matches, and we are thrilled to partner with RFEF to bring new context to a talented Spanish squad.”

STATS SportVU will be used in Spain’s two upcoming pre-World Cup matches against Germany and Argentina. In the lead-up to World Cup selection, the RFEF have used STATS SportVU for team and player evaluation in five previous matches against Colombia, Albania, Israel, Costa Rica and Russia.

“Thanks to STATS SportVU tracking, we are provided with reliable fitness data, which helps us to better understand how players physically performed during the competition,” says Oscar Caro, physical coach of the Spanish national team. “It’s really convenient—the fact that both fitness and technical data are sent to us less than 24 hours post-match.”
